The Beethoven Delusion

An intense, steely eyed, morose figure sits crouched over a desk harshly lit by an angular lamp. Cigarette smoke invaded all corners of the room, despite the pinned presence on a wall of a large sheet of paper on which was written "SMOKING IS IRRATIONAL." 

The man - or at least so it appeared to be - suddenly leapt from his intentionally uncomfortable seat (an aid to clear thinking) and triumphantly raised a large sheet in the smoky air. After devouring what was written with his hungry, mad, intellectual eyes, he placed the page back on the desk, clenched his fist again and strode downstairs.

Seeing as he's gone, we'll take a closer look at this mysterious sheet. Atop the page was the heading: The Beethoven Delusion, and below it was written the following.

 It is my argument that a pious fraud has been perpetrated so as to subject mankind to the most humiliating of intellectual enslavements. I will restrict myself to examining an aural or musical phenomenon known as The Pastoral Symphony, or alternatively Beethoven's Sixth Symphony. The work is the same despite the confusion of the two titles, and both are declared to be the work of a supposedly extraordinary genius by the name of Beethoven; someone supposedly far beyond the reach of mere mortals like you and me. Can you feel the insult in this claim? Is it not demeaning?! I hate the very idea of the man.

So out of this hatred I have made it my task to rescue humanity from this insult, and I am proud to announce I have succeeded magnificently. In short, what I have discovered is that this alleged work with its wild claims of a composer and his musical creation of wild genius ultimately amounts to nothing but the vibration of air moleclues at varying degrees of intensity. There is no need to bring a composer - call him Beethoven, call him anything you like - into the equation; air molecules are sufficient. The air molecules vibrate, noise is created, we hear the noise with our accidental ears . . . And that’s it, end of mystery. Who needs some Beethoven thrown into the mix?!

I have so far restricted my scientific investigations to the Pastoral work, but I am confident that were other alleged works of greatness subjected to the same empirical rigour, then similar conclusions would be reached. And if anyone assaults you with their pretensions, just direct them to the air molecules, and walk off. You may even permit yourself a smirk as you do so.
